WebFeb 2, 2024 · You can use the following syntax to get the axis limits for both the x-axis and y-axis of a plot in Matplotlib: import matplotlib.pyplot as plt #get x-axis and y-axis limits xmin, xmax, ymin, ymax = plt.axis() #print axis limits print(xmin, xmax, ymin, ymax) The following example shows how to use this syntax in practice.
